Mugenyi and Company Advocates v The Attorney General

Mugenyi and Company Advocates v The Attorney General (Civil Appeal No. 43 of 1995) [1997] UGSC 30 (10 July 1997)

The Supreme Court held that Uganda Transport Company (1975) Ltd was duly and legally incorporated as a private limited company under the Companies Act, with the certificate of incorporation serving as conclusive evidence of compliance. The principle of separate corporate personality applies, and the Government, as sole shareholder, is not liable for the company's debts. The appellant, having represented the company as a separate legal entity and accepted payments from it for over a decade, is estopped from denying its legal status to claim directly against the Government.
